**Q: What does the Gravemarker sweeper do with orphaned resources?**

A: Gravemarker scans the Pellworth platform nightly, tags volumes and snapshots with no owning project, and deletes them after a seven-day grace period. Support can pause a deletion from the admin panel. Restoring a swept resource requires the recovery vault, whose passphrase appears below.

strongbox words: olimir-ulaox-jorius

## Artifact Signing — SDK Parity Notes (Weekly Sync)

Kestrel SDK for Android reached parity with the Swift client this sprint: offline queueing, batched telemetry, and retry semantics now match. Both SDKs ship as signed artifacts from the same pipeline. Remaining gap: background sync throttling, targeted next sprint. Verify both release bundles before tagging. Both artifacts validate against the shared signing key below.

signing key of kawig-fafog = bky19_6Fypv1qws7J8qJtaYjX

Hi team,

Before I hand off the 3.2 release, please note the humidity sensor drift reported on Verdana controllers in the Elmbrook trial site. Drift exceeds 4% after roughly ten days of continuous operation; firmware 3.2.1 adds an automatic recalibration cycle every 72 hours. Support should advise growers to install 3.2.1 and trigger a manual recalibration once. The hotfix bundle must be verified before distribution, so I'm including the signing key used for the 3.2.1 packages below.

release key, fahof-yagap: bky3_m5d